WebMar 3, 2024 · Food aversions during pregnancy. Food aversions during pregnancy are completely normal, though unpleasant. They often start during the first trimester and go away by the second, though it's possible that your appetite could be out of whack until your baby is born. WebJun 24, 2024 · lean meats, such as cooked fish, poultry, red meat, and turkey; egg whites; fresh fruits ; pasteurized milk and other dairy products — calcium goodness! pasteurized … WebMar 5, 2024 · The key to eating crab safely during pregnancy is to make sure you are only eating it when it's fully cooked. Sometimes, crab and other types of shellfish are prepared raw or rare, says Arévalo. So, if you are not the one cooking it, make sure to ask that the meat in your dish is cooked thoroughly to an internal temperature of 145 degrees.
